HONG KONG, Jan. 22, 2021 /PRNewswire/ -- CHINA NATURAL RESOURCES, INC. (NASDAQ: CHNR)
(the "Company") today announced that it closed the registered
direct offering of approximately $7.3
million of common shares at a price of $1.85 per share on January
22, 2021, as previously announced on January 20, 2021. The Company issued a total of
3,960,000 common shares to the institutional investors
participating in the offering. In a concurrent private placement,
the Company also issued warrants ("Warrants") to the investors,
initially exercisable for the purchase of up to 1,584,000 common
shares at an exercise price of $2.35
per share, which Warrants have a term of 36 months from the date of
issuance. The net proceeds from this offering will be used for
general corporate purposes.

About China Natural Resources:
China Natural Resources, Inc., a British Virgin Islands corporation, through
its operating subsidiaries in the PRC, is currently engaged in (a)
the acquisition and exploitation of mining rights in Inner
Mongolia, including preliminary exploration for lead, silver and
other nonferrous metal, and (b) copper trading in the PRC, and is
actively exploring business opportunities in the healthcare and
other non-natural resources sectors.
